GOD’S PROFITABLE WORD!

2 Timothy 3:16 – Devotional

2 Timothy 3:16

“All Scripture is given by inspiration of God, and is profitable for doctrine, for reproof, for correction, for instruction in righteousness.

Buffet restaurants are popular places to eat because there are so many food choices available. The problem is that there are so many options that it is common to eat more than is appropriate. Digestive misery is the result!

In the case of God’s Word, too many people seem to feel that they are permitted to select only the portions that they find agreeable and reject the remainder. Today’s passage dispels that line of thought. We are told that ALL Scripture is the inspired (God breathed) Word of God.

If all Scripture is given by God, we need to refuse to listen to those who choose to present only the portions they like and reject the rest. Paul goes even further when instructing his son in the faith, Timothy, the purpose of Scripture: It is for doctrine, reproof, correction and instruction in righteousness.

Notice that it is only as these attributes are applied that the spiritually mature individual will be completely equipped for every good work. Are you faithful in applying God’s Word to your life? Remember His purpose for Scripture.

ALL SCRIPTURE IS GOD-BREATHED!

2 Timothy 3:16-17 – Devotional

2 Timothy 3:16-17

“All Scripture is God-breathed and is useful for teaching, rebuking, correcting and training in righteousness, so that the man of God may be thoroughly equipped for every good work.

Our local newspaper (I use the term very loosely) carries a minister’s message each Friday. Last Friday there was an article written by a practitioner of a group that does not hold the Word of God as our final authority.

I was grieved to read her comments about heaven. That’s right, she does believe in heaven, but it is a heaven of her own devising and not what the Word of God saya bout heaven. Her heaven is comprised of anyone and everyone whitout regard to requirements for entry. She also had the audacity to say that these questionable characters in heaven pray for us here on earth.

It was extremely clear that there was little or no understanding of what God’sWord has to say. Without reading and understanding God’s Word, we can and will be blown about like a tumble weed in a windstorm.

Paul’s challenge to his son in the faith, Timothy, is bold and broad. he says that “all” Scripture is God breathed (inspired). It is not selective portions, but the entire Bible from Genesis to Revelation that show forth God’s plan, purpose and design for each and every one of us.

It is only by spending quality time in His Word that we will be able to tell the false teachers from the true. how about making a vow to the Lord to spend at least ten minutes a day reading and meditating on His Word. This very first day of January for the new year would be a great time to start.

PURPOSE​!​​

2 Timothy 1:9-10 – Devotional

2 Timothy 1:9-10

“He has saved us and called us to a holy life–not because of anything we have done but because of His own purpose and grace. This grace was given us in Christ Jesus before the beginning of time, but it has now been revealed through the appearing of our Savior, Christ Jesus, who has destroyed death and has brought life and immortality to light through the gospel.”

PURPOSE!

  • Why am I here?
  • What is the purpose of my existence?
  • Has God given me a reason for being?
  • Do I have an impact on the lives of those in my sphere of influence?
  • Have I seen God at work in the lives of those around me because I was used by the Lord?

These are just a few of the questions we may ask ourselves to determine what God’s purpose is for each of us. I have even counseled people who felt that they had no spiritual purpose in life. Others had gifts and talents, but they had nothing to give, and so they left the work of the Lord up to others.

I once passed a church and saw a man I knew mowing the lawn. When I asked him if the church hired him to mow the lawn, he informed me that they had no idea he was doing it.

He saw a need and performed it.

I discovered that there were a number of elderly people that he also helped out. It was his purpose for those in need.

Your purpose in serving the Lord may not be a ministry such as preaching or teaching.

When the Holy Spirit opens your eyes to some need, no matter how insignificant it may seem, go for it!

Your purpose might seem unimportant to you, but obeying the Lord is vital to being a faithful servant.

USE ME LORD!

2 Timothy 4:2 – Devotional

2 Timothy 4:2

“Preach the word! Be ready in season and out of season. Convince, rebuke, exhort, with all longsuffering and teaching.”

Sometimes God uses dire circumstances as a means of ministry. A missionary was rushed to a hospital with a ruptured appendix. While recuperating in a two-bed room, he was able to share a witness with his roommate in the other bed and lead him to the Lord.

During the cold war years there were many Christians who were imprisoned due to their belief in Jesus Christ. Rather than collapsing in a heap and feeling sorry for themselves, many used prison as an opportunity to preach the gospel.

In my own life I have endured occasional tests and trials. As I surrendered each situation to the Lord, He opened doors of ministry that could never have opened in any other way. It is not necessary for us to be perfect before He can use us—just forgiven. It is not necessary for us to complete a course of study to be used—just available. It is not necessary for us to be of a certain age to be used—just willing.

You may be enduring trials and tests right now. Please do not allow what you are experiencing to paralyze you from being used. Step forward and volunteer to serve in God’s army. Neither age nor physical limitations will disqualify. “God doesn’t call the qualified; He qualifies the called.”
